Jessica is living the dream! The cartoon her sister made her draw has gone viral and now she's an Internet sensation! But no way is she going to let extreme fame and fortune change her at all. LOL! Her friends and family are helping her keep it real, too. And when things take a turn for the worse, they definitely don't say I told you so or anything. Fame is a rollercoaster ride, and Jess is very glad she's got someone to hold her bag...

Catherine Wilkins (Author)
Catherine Wilkins is a writer and comedian. She writes jokes and stories which she performs around the country to strangers in the dark, trying to make them laugh. Catherine has always wanted to write funny stories for children and is finding the whole process more exciting than that time she bungee jumped. Which is pretty exciting. If you think about it.

Sarah Horne (Illustrator)
Sarah grew up in Derbyshire, mainly under a snowdrift. She spent much of her childhood scampering in the nearby fields with a few goats. Then she decided to be sensible and studied Illustration at Falmouth College of Arts and gained a Masters degree at Kingston University. Sarah lives in London and specialises in funny, inky illustration and words for children's books.
